[IEV number 314-01-13]EN
moving-scale instrument
indicating instrument in which the scale moves relative to a fixed index
NOTE – An instrument in which the scale is projected is a particular type of moving-scale instrument.

[IEV number 314-01-01]EN
index (of an indicating device)
fixed or movable part of the indicating device such as a pointer, luminous spot or window, whose position, in relation to a scale, permits the value of the measurand to be determined
Source: ≠ VIM 4.16
